It’s been a while since I’ve had time to go shooting. My new “friend” from the forum asked me to go, so I said heck yeah!

This is one of my weekend plinkers. As a Ruger girl, I went with the AR556! I changed out the grips and went with the red anodized charging handle and take down pins. Vortex red dot and magnifier. I use the 10 round when bench shooting, Pmag30 the rest of the time.

Let’s see what everyone shoots! Sport rifles, hunting rifles, pistols, archery, black powder, anything!

Speaking of EDC, I must say I am impressed with the S&W Shield 2.0 Performance Center (9mm). This one has the Hi Viz fiber optic sights and (V) ported slide and barrel. They really got the trigger perfect on this one and the new stippling on the grip is awesome. Super accurate. Pleasure to shoot. Great EDC if you’re looking for something small, IWB, pocket or just lightweight. Otherwise carry the .45 ACP and just shoot once ;)
